Product overview

Wafer builds autonomous AI agents that profile, diagnose, and optimize GPU kernels and inference stacks for AI models. Their Wafer Pass subscription provides access to the fastest optimized open-source LLMs via a single API key. Backed by Y Combinator, they target chip companies and cloud providers to maximize intelligence per watt.

Revenue model

Subscription plans starting at $10/week for API access to optimized LLMs
